I think the traditional gi based BJJ is on a steady decline in popularity but as everything seems to be more geared towards MMA now a general hybrid wrestling/no gi bjj/submission grappling style is more and more popular. Certainly in our club we see this more, the no gi classes in various guises are much more popular than the gi based BJJ sessions.
